The 1881 Census reveals a detailed snapshot of households in England, Wales and Scotland. The census was taken on April 3rd and the total population was recorded as 29,707,207.
In the 1881 Census, the household of Edward Grosvenor, born in 1835 in Wolverhampton, Staffordshire, consisted of 3 members. Edward was the head of the household, married to Susannah Grosvenor, born in 1834 in Dudley, Worcestershire, England. They had 1 child; Edward, born 1863 in Enfield, Middlesex, England.
